What is iBomma? Understanding the Platform
iBomma Bappam Telugu movies is essentially a platform, primarily known for providing access to Telugu movies. It serves as a hub for users seeking to watch the latest releases, as well as older, classic films. The platform's popularity stems from its vast collection, often including movies that may be difficult to find through other, more conventional channels. The appeal lies in its convenience, offering a one-stop shop for Telugu cinema enthusiasts. Typically, websites like iBomma operate by curating links to movies, which are often hosted on other servers or streaming platforms. This means that iBomma itself might not host the content directly but acts as a directory, making it easier for users to locate and access the desired movies. The platform's interface is designed to be user-friendly, allowing viewers to quickly search for and stream movies. The accessibility and the broad selection of content are key factors in driving iBomma's widespread usage. However, it's important to note that the legal status of these platforms can be complex. The content provided may not always be legally licensed, which brings up important questions about copyright and ethical consumption of media. The Impact of Piracy and Copyright Enforcement
Piracy significantly impacts the Telugu movie industry and fuels platforms like iBomma Bappam Telugu movies. It is essential to understand its consequences and the steps being taken to enforce copyright. Piracy leads to significant financial losses. When movies are illegally downloaded or streamed, the revenue that would otherwise go to the filmmakers, actors, and distributors is lost. This can hinder the creation of new movies. It can also affect the quality of the content being produced. Piracy undermines the efforts of the creative professionals involved in the industry. It also devalues the hard work and investment that goes into creating Telugu movies. Copyright enforcement is a crucial aspect of combating piracy. This involves implementing legal measures, such as prosecuting those who distribute copyrighted content illegally. This also includes technological solutions, such as watermarking movies to track their distribution and using anti-piracy software. The role of legal streaming services is essential. They provide a safe and legal way to watch movies. They also generate revenue that supports the film industry. These services have licenses. They offer a wide range of Telugu movies. They ensure content creators are paid for their work. The increasing awareness of copyright laws is also playing a role.
